Phillip Carruthers is an Associate Director at Bellandaine concentrating on engineering building services — mechanical, electrical, fire, hydraulics, and vertical transportation. He brings more than 50 years of building services experience as a contractor, consultant, and director across Australia and the UK, including founding and running a mechanical services design and construct business in Newcastle and three decades with an international building services consulting practice operating across Brisbane and London.

Prior to Bellandaine, Phillip served as Director of Engineering Services at one of Australia’s largest property advisory groups, delivering 10-year CapEx programmes, technical due diligence, and portfolio advisory services to institutional clients. His experience extends from design and construct projects across all property sectors — including specialist designs for heavy industry — through to complex, high-value occupied assets including major casino, retail, and landmark commercial properties.
